Reality star Richard Hatch, the winner of the first Survivor who was sentenced to serve four years in prison for federal tax evasion, has been transferred from a West Virginia federal prison to a halfway house in Pennsylvania. According to a spokesperson for the Northeast Regional Office of the Bureau of Prisons, Hatch, whose time behind bars began in July 2006, will be released from his halfway home on Oct. 7, at which time he will be placed on supervised release.
